Naloxone Program reminder

September 21, 2016

On May 11, 2016 the Government of Alberta passed amendments to the Scheduled Drugs Regulation designating “naloxone and its salts for use in emergency treatment of opioid overdose outside of hospital” as a Schedule 2 drug.
